So, all of a sudden I am having wifi issues on my MAX.

By issues, I mean, it connects to the network, and does not get out to the internet. I have done thew full range of tricks:
- Forget SSID. Turn Wifi Off, Hard Reset
- Reset Network settings
- tried manual google DNS settings (instead of the default ISP DNS server)

I have no problems with the same network on my iPad or Macbooks, or anyone else's iPhones.

I can connect to the router's admin by IP address.
I can ping other devices on the network.
I can ping my virtual server OUTSIDE the network . (about 60ms)

This is leading me to believe it is a software issue and not hardware.

But any connectivity basically times out. While testing an email notification might pop up. It is slow as snot, and usually just times out.

I am on ios 12.1.1 beta 2, but this was going on before I did that update. I need to go to a different wifi network and see if I can replicate it, to confirm that it isn't something with my network. But by all accounts, there is nothing amiss with this particular iP on the network, and I've released the DHCP for it as well. And all my other devices are fine.

Idea???
